Nikki Catsouras: The Shocking Car Crash Photos Controversy
The tragic story of Nikki Catsouras is a chilling reminder of how deeply insensitive actions can affect families. In 2006, the 18-year-old lost her life in a horrific car crash, but the ensuing events involving photos of the accident caused even more anguish.
The Accident
On October 31, 2006, Nikki Catsouras crashed her father's Porsche 911 at high speed in Lake Forest, California.
